Step-by-step instructions for models with mechanical buttons
Setting the time in refrigerators Atlant with mechanical control is usually done by holding one of the function keys. Most often, this is done by a button with an image of an alarm clock, a clock, or a universal key Mode/Select. Before starting the procedure, make sure that the refrigerator is connected to the network and is in working condition.
The algorithm of actions, as a rule, looks like this. Find the setting button (often this is also the button to turn on/off the super freeze function). Press and hold it for 3-5 seconds until the indicators on the display begin to flash or the corresponding clock symbol lights up. This means that the device has entered editing mode.

After entering the setup mode, briefly press the same button or adjacent arrow keys (+ and -) change the clock value to the desired one. To switch between hours and minutes, you may need to briefly press the selection button again or wait for a few seconds until the next digit starts flashing.
It is important not to overdo it with holding the buttons, since in some modifications a long press (more than 10 seconds) can reset all settings to factory valueswhich will require re-setting not only time, but also temperature conditions. If you accidentally reset the settings, simply repeat the procedure again.
Setting the time on touch panels and displays
Touch control panels in refrigerators Atlant series Style or Xtreme require a more delicate approach. There is no mechanical contact here, so all commands are given with light touches. Often, to enter the settings menu where the clock is hidden, you need to unlock the panel to prevent children from accidentally changing the parameters.
The process of setting the time on the touch screen usually begins with activating the menu. Find a button with a picture of a lock or an inscription Lock. Hold it for 3 seconds until a characteristic sound signal appears or the indication changes. Once unlocked, press the settings button (gear or clock icon). Flashing numbers indicating the hour should appear on the screen.
To change values, use the touch zones + and - or left/right arrows. Unlike mechanics, automatic switching is often implemented here: after setting the clock, the system itself will switch to setting the minutes after 2-3 seconds of inactivity. If there is no automatic transition, press the confirm button OK or Enter.
⚠️ Attention: On some touch screen models, installation time is limited. If you do not press any buttons for 30-60 seconds, the system will automatically exit the setup mode, saving or discarding the changes.
What to do if the sensor does not work?
In rare cases, at low room temperatures (below +10°C) or high humidity, the touch panel may temporarily lose sensitivity. Let the refrigerator warm up or use a hairdryer (at minimum power and from a distance) to easily warm up the display area.
Solving problems with flashing indicators
The situation when, after turning on the network, all indicators or symbols on the display light up and flash, is standard for most models. Atlant. In this way, the electronics informs the user that the current parameters (time and temperature) are not relevant and require confirmation. The blinking will stop only after you set the correct time or confirm the current values.
Sometimes users encounter a problem when the clock runs ahead or, conversely, lags behind. This may be caused by unstable mains voltage or interference from other powerful devices operating on the same line. In such cases, it is recommended to check the quality of the power supply and, if necessary, use a voltage stabilizer to protect the electronic module.
If the blinking does not stop even after setting the time, a software failure may have occurred. In this case, a complete system reboot helps. Unplug the refrigerator, leave it off for 10-15 minutes, and then turn it on again. This procedure will allow you to reset temporary errors in the controller’s memory.
It is also worth paying attention to the temperature indication. If the temperature indicators are flashing along with the time, this may indicate that the refrigerator has not yet gotten cold. During the first hours of operation after defrosting or turning on for the first time, the blinking of temperature values is a normal process that will stop when the set mode is reached inside the chambers.
Resetting settings and returning to factory settings
In some cases, for example, when selling a refrigerator or after a serious failure in the electronics, a complete reset may be necessary. This action will return all parameters, including time, date and temperature conditions, to the values set by the manufacturer at the factory. Be careful, as after resetting you will have to go through the entire initial setup process again.
To perform a reset on most models Atlant you need to simultaneously press and hold two specific buttons (often a combination of “Defrost” + “Super Freeze” or “Setup” + “Lock”) for 10-15 seconds. It is best to find the exact combination for your model in the technical documentation, as it varies depending on the year of manufacture.
After a successful reset, zeros or standard time (for example, 00:00 or 12:00) may appear on the screen. Immediately after this procedure, you must reset the current time so that all timers and functions work correctly. Do not leave the refrigerator with the factory time if you plan to use smart operating modes.
It is important to understand that resetting the settings does not eliminate hardware problems. If, after returning to factory settings, the problem with setting the time or display operation persists, this is a sure sign that diagnostics control boards or replacement of interface elements are required.
Frequently asked questions (FAQ)
Why is the time on Does the Atlant refrigerator go astray after every power outage?
This can happen if the built-in buffer battery in the control module runs out (if it is structurally provided in your model) or if there is a failure in the controller’s memory. Also, the cause may be unstable voltage in the network, which is perceived by the system as a complete blackout.
Is it possible to use the refrigerator if you do not set the time on the display?
Yes, the main cooling functions will work, since the thermostat and compressor operate independently of the clock. However, the functions of super freezing by timer, statistics and some intelligent modes may not work correctly or be unavailable.
How to change the clock to 24-hour format on the Atlant refrigerator?
In most models, the time format (12/24 hours) is not user-configurable and is set by default. However, in some series, the format can be switched by holding the time setting button for a long time. If this does not work, then your model only supports one display format.
What do flashing segments on the display instead of numbers mean?
If segments are flashing instead of numbers or “--:--” symbols appear, this means that the time memory is empty or damaged. You must perform the time setting procedure again. If the characters do not change to numbers, the display itself may be faulty.
Does setting the time affect energy consumption?
Setting the clock itself does not affect energy consumption. However, the correct time is necessary for the correct operation of energy saving algorithms and night modes (if your model has them), which can reduce electricity costs in the long run.
